Gertrue Pearce, 93, of Magee, passed from this life Monday, May 25, 2015 at Magee General Hospital.  Funeral services will be held at 11:00 AM on Wednesday, May 27, 2015 at Colonial Chapel Funeral Home of Magee.  Bro. Gary Phillips and  Bro. Reggie  Chisholm will officiate.  Burial will be at  McNair Cemetery in Mt. Olive. Colonial Chapel Funeral Home of Magee is in charge of arrangements, (601)849-5031.

Visitation will be held on Tuesday, May 26, 2015 from 5:00 PM – 9:00 PM at Colonial Chapel Funeral Home of Magee.


She is survived by:
Daughter – Joyce Padgett (Darrell), Houston, TX, Son – William Terrell Pearce (Sandra), Mt. Olive, Son – Robert Cecil Pearce , Mt. Olive, Son – Larry Pearce (Judy), Puckett, Son- Joe David Pearce (Tammy), Pinola, MS, Daughter – Jean Benton, Magee, MS, Daughter – Gail Ferguson (Delin), Magee, Daughter- Alice P Ferguson(Dale), Magee Son – Gary Alan Pearce (Sherry), Magee. Daughter-in-law, Ellen Pearce, Magee. 27 grandchildren, 55 great-grandchildren and 2 great-great grandchildren and host of Step-grandchildren –great-grandchildren.

Preceded in death by:
Father – Alonzo Roberts, Mother – Ella Roberts, Husband – William Terrell Pearce, Sr., Sister – Lucille Sullivan, Brother – Gaines Earl Roberts, Son – Billie Jack Pearce, Son – James Everett Pearce, Son-in-law- Ken Benton.
